Associate Product Development Designer - Vince Camuto Dresses

Overview

G-III Apparel Group, the world's premier designer and manufacturer of quality leather outerwear, dresses, women's suits and sportswear with a comprehensive portfolio of over 30 licensed and wholly-owned brands, including Calvin Klein, Donna Karan, Kenneth Cole, Cole Haan, Guess?, Tommy Hilfiger, Karl Lagerfeld, Levi’s, Dockers, Jessica Simpson, Vince Camuto, Ellen Tracy, Kensie, Ivanka Trump, and G.H. Bass, among others, seeks a Associate Designer to join its team based in New York City.

The associate designer/product developer will assist the VP of Design and the deaprtment with all aspects of designing and executing cocktail dresses and evening gowns.

Responsibilities
  • Generate tech packs/update cost cards. Accuracy and punctuality are vital to keep te entire design process running smoothly. Must adhere to time and action calendar.
  • Maintain regular communication with overseas and domestic sample-rooms in order to track all sample development ans make sure line review and market deadlines are met.
  • Keep constant communication with sales and production teams in order to ensure line is priced quickly and accurately and that special requests are met punctually
  • Research and design embellishment layout for beaded styles
  • Assist in concept and color palette creation every season.
  • Send out and approve lab-dips, maintain color board for all fabrics
  • Maintain fabric library, track sample yardage
  • Assist in design development through magazine tears, store visits, vintage as well as on-line research
  • Contribute sketches to e considered for each season, focusing on relevant fabrics and silhouettes as pertains to customer base
  • Create detailed and accurate flats by hand. Create proportion lines on dress form and convey this information in factory tech packs.
Qualifications
  • 2 years working in design; dress experience preferred
  • Fashion design degree
  • Experience working with Asian factories
  • Draping skills a plus
